Royal Microswitch how to replace dergdraw microswithc??

This is hard to get to - requires removal of the top plastic cover, coffee bean holder and adjuster, water inlet pipe, front boiler before you can even get to it.

The part itself is common and is not expensive but I suggest you get a quote from your service agent - unless you can do the job yourself without any drama.

Check to make sure its 'clicking' when you put the drawer in. The contact tab on the drawer left side back may also be missing causing the switch not to be activated.

It grinds but why won't it advance grounds and why does the red bean light come on?

(Besides the possibility of being clogged) there is also a microswitch which controls when there is enough coffee. If this switch isn't working properly, the machine will keep grinding coffee indefinitely. The microswitch has code XCC5-81 (you can look for it on e.g. Ebay: http://www.ebay.com/itm/Schalter-Mikroschalter-micro-switch-XCC5-81-P5-Saeco-Incanto-Magic-Vienna-Royal-/301012989303?hash=item4615c5b577:g:EvAAAOSw4CFYyrfB).
For the diagram, visit (page 7, No. 7):
https://www.cerinicoffee.com/content/Diagrams/Saeco_Parts_Diagrams/Fully_Automatic/ViennaBlack.pdf

My Saeco Royal Professional won't grind: "blocked grinder" message

Hello, I had exactly the same problem. In my case, it seems that the grinder was not ejecting the grounds into the doser with enough force to move the pressure plate and trigger the microswitch. My grinder motor might be wearing out, but I decided to try increasing the sensitivity of the microswitch before I spent so much. I replaced the microswitch, but that didn't solve the problem. Instead, I added a spacer (~2mm, but you'll have to play with it to adjust the pressure for your switch) between the doser pressure plate lever arm and the microswitch. That has been working very well for the last month. Very occasionally I get the same message again, but if I tell it to brew again the second grinding succeeds. I hope this helps!

Not working

Three possible causes.

1. The drawer where the coffee grounds end up is not properly inserted. To fix insert drawer completely.
2. The tab on the left side of the drawer is broken off. To fix purchase an new drawer.
3. The drawer microswitch has a problem. There could be many reasons for this. The machine will have to be opened up to see whats wrong.

Dregdrawer. miss.

Make sure the machine is clean of coffee grinds. Mine has a nasty habit of dropping them behind the dregdrawer instead of in it. Remove the central unit and give it a good clean. The dregdrawer should then slide back fully into the microswitch.
If this doesn't work, you've probably got a dud microswitch.
